Output 2e627c54cdd84d6d5a8eae99dc49bb03bb0fbf3df4e05133e5b87ee34e0d1998:1

value
51588
script pubkey
OP_0 OP_PUSHBYTES_20 eb16be30d727629bd63af923aaa507278cadd437
address
bc1qavttuvxhya3fh436ly364fg8y7x2m4phgwz4t4
transaction
2e627c54cdd84d6d5a8eae99dc49bb03bb0fbf3df4e05133e5b87ee34e0d1998
confirmations
1883
spent
true